WKContextMenuItemTypes.h [plain text]
#ifndef WKContextMenuItemTypes_h
#define WKContextMenuItemTypes_h
#include <stdint.h>
#ifdef __cplusplus
extern "C" {
#endif
enum {
kWKContextMenuItemTagNoAction = 0,
kWKContextMenuItemTagOpenLinkInNewWindow,
kWKContextMenuItemTagDownloadLinkToDisk,
kWKContextMenuItemTagCopyLinkToClipboard,
kWKContextMenuItemTagOpenImageInNewWindow,
kWKContextMenuItemTagDownloadImageToDisk,
kWKContextMenuItemTagCopyImageToClipboard,
kWKContextMenuItemTagOpenFrameInNewWindow,
kWKContextMenuItemTagCopy,
kWKContextMenuItemTagGoBack,
kWKContextMenuItemTagGoForward,
kWKContextMenuItemTagStop,
kWKContextMenuItemTagReload,
kWKContextMenuItemTagCut,
kWKContextMenuItemTagPaste,
kWKContextMenuItemTagSpellingGuess,
kWKContextMenuItemTagNoGuessesFound,
kWKContextMenuItemTagIgnoreSpelling,
kWKContextMenuItemTagLearnSpelling,
kWKContextMenuItemTagOther,
kWKContextMenuItemTagSearchInSpotlight,
kWKContextMenuItemTagSearchWeb,
kWKContextMenuItemTagLookUpInDictionary,
kWKContextMenuItemTagOpenWithDefaultApplication,
kWKContextMenuItemTagPDFActualSize,
kWKContextMenuItemTagPDFZoomIn,
kWKContextMenuItemTagPDFZoomOut,
kWKContextMenuItemTagPDFAutoSize,
kWKContextMenuItemTagPDFSinglePage,
kWKContextMenuItemTagPDFFacingPages,
kWKContextMenuItemTagPDFContinuous,
kWKContextMenuItemTagPDFNextPage,
kWKContextMenuItemTagPDFPreviousPage,
kWKContextMenuItemTagOpenLink,
kWKContextMenuItemTagIgnoreGrammar,
kWKContextMenuItemTagSpellingMenu,
kWKContextMenuItemTagShowSpellingPanel,
kWKContextMenuItemTagCheckSpelling,
kWKContextMenuItemTagCheckSpellingWhileTyping,
kWKContextMenuItemTagCheckGrammarWithSpelling,
kWKContextMenuItemTagFontMenu,
kWKContextMenuItemTagShowFonts,
kWKContextMenuItemTagBold,
kWKContextMenuItemTagItalic,
kWKContextMenuItemTagUnderline,
kWKContextMenuItemTagOutline,
kWKContextMenuItemTagStyles,
kWKContextMenuItemTagShowColors,
kWKContextMenuItemTagSpeechMenu,
kWKContextMenuItemTagStartSpeaking,
kWKContextMenuItemTagStopSpeaking,
kWKContextMenuItemTagWritingDirectionMenu,
kWKContextMenuItemTagDefaultDirection,
kWKContextMenuItemTagLeftToRight,
kWKContextMenuItemTagRightToLeft,
kWKContextMenuItemTagPDFSinglePageScrolling,
kWKContextMenuItemTagPDFFacingPagesScrolling,
kWKContextMenuItemTagInspectElement,
kWKContextMenuItemTagTextDirectionMenu,
kWKContextMenuItemTagTextDirectionDefault,
kWKContextMenuItemTagTextDirectionLeftToRight,
kWKContextMenuItemTagTextDirectionRightToLeft,
kWKContextMenuItemTagCorrectSpellingAutomatically,
kWKContextMenuItemTagSubstitutionsMenu,
kWKContextMenuItemTagShowSubstitutions,
kWKContextMenuItemTagSmartCopyPaste,
kWKContextMenuItemTagSmartQuotes,
kWKContextMenuItemTagSmartDashes,
kWKContextMenuItemTagSmartLinks,
kWKContextMenuItemTagTextReplacement,
kWKContextMenuItemTagTransformationsMenu,
kWKContextMenuItemTagMakeUpperCase,
kWKContextMenuItemTagMakeLowerCase,
kWKContextMenuItemTagCapitalize,
kWKContextMenuItemTagChangeBack,
kWKContextMenuItemTagOpenMediaInNewWindow,
kWKContextMenuItemTagDownloadMediaToDisk,
kWKContextMenuItemTagCopyMediaLinkToClipboard,
kWKContextMenuItemTagToggleMediaControls,
kWKContextMenuItemTagToggleMediaLoop,
kWKContextMenuItemTagEnterVideoFullscreen,
kWKContextMenuItemTagMediaPlayPause,
kWKContextMenuItemTagMediaMute,
kWKContextMenuItemTagDictationAlternative,
kWKContextMenuItemTagCopyImageUrlToClipboard,
kWKContextMenuItemTagSelectAll,
kWKContextMenuItemTagOpenLinkInThisWindow,
kWKContextMenuItemTagToggleVideoFullscreen,
kWKContextMenuItemTagShareMenu,
kWKContextMenuItemBaseApplicationTag = 10000
};
typedef uint32_t WKContextMenuItemTag;
enum {
kWKContextMenuItemTypeAction,
kWKContextMenuItemTypeCheckableAction,
kWKContextMenuItemTypeSeparator,
kWKContextMenuItemTypeSubmenu
};
typedef uint32_t WKContextMenuItemType;
#ifdef __cplusplus
}
#endif
#endif